Output de3af19be96f7439e6b59ec1c9db53b178f687a23a45986ecde52e643c5cc770:0

value
2643404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d26882edac98950e198390fed4bd96ed2b019c1 OP_EQUAL
address
3Jw9o3iFjSAJLjne6VZ2oudKswUZc5rSBR
transaction
de3af19be96f7439e6b59ec1c9db53b178f687a23a45986ecde52e643c5cc770